What to make with them
The Infinity shape excels in two-hole bead weaving patterns like Honeycomb or Infinity-specific tiles, where its pinched waist locks into geometric formations with satisfying precision. It's also a strong candidate for dense loomwork borders and kumihimo braiding, where the shape adds tactile dimension without adding bulk.
